Common Symptoms of Heart Failure

Heart failure is a condition in which the heart struggles to pump blood effectively, leading to a range of symptoms. It's essential to recognize these signs early to seek proper medical attention. Here, we'll discuss some common symptoms associated with heart failure.

1. Shortness of Breath: One of the hallmark symptoms of heart failure is breathlessness, especially during physical activities or when lying down. This occurs because the heart can't pump blood efficiently, causing fluid to accumulate in the lungs.

2. Fatigue: Persistent tiredness and a general lack of energy are typical in heart failure. When the heart can't meet the body's demands for oxygen and nutrients, you may feel drained.

3. Swelling (Edema): Swelling in the legs, ankles, feet, or abdomen is common. It happens when fluid accumulates in the body due to poor circulation.

4. Rapid or Irregular Heartbeat: Heart palpitations or a racing heart can occur as the heart tries to compensate for its reduced efficiency.

5. Persistent Cough: A chronic cough with pinkish or blood-tinged mucus can result from fluid backup in the lungs.

6. Reduced Exercise Tolerance: If you find yourself unable to do activities you once managed easily, it may be due to heart failure. Your heart can't pump enough blood to meet the demands of your muscles.

7. Weight Gain: Sudden weight gain can be a sign of fluid retention, a common symptom of heart failure. It's essential to keep an eye on your weight, as it can help monitor your condition.

8. Frequent Urination: Some individuals with heart failure may need to urinate more frequently, especially at night. This is because excess fluid accumulates during the day and is eliminated at night.

9. Difficulty Concentrating: Inadequate blood flow to the brain can lead to cognitive difficulties, such as trouble focusing or memory problems.

10. Chest Pain or Discomfort: While not always present, chest pain or discomfort can occur in some cases, especially if heart failure is due to coronary artery disease.
